Hatched in 1993, at a time when most ales on the market were brown, Rooster’s Brewing Co. fast developed a reputation for brewing ground-breaking, hop-forward pale ales that showcase exciting new hops from the USA. Beers such as Yankee™ soon started to attract the attention of judges at beer festivals across the UK, racking up countless awards along the way.
Fast forward nearly twenty years and Roosters are still crazy about hops and the flavours they impart on beer – their hop store is crammed full of varieties from all over the world, from Australia and New Zealand to Slovenia and North America. But that’s not to say they don’t enjoy playing around with other flavours and styles of beer along the way.
Over the years the awards have kept coming, but on a slightly larger scale, with both YPA™ and Leghorn picking up gold medals at the prestigious World Beer Cup in recent times. It’s their continued aim to produce the highest quality, clean-drinking beers possible, whilst also continuing to experiment and innovate, as new beer styles evolve and customer curiosity grows.

Ilkley Brewery has been hand-crafting beers since 2009, the brewering tradition was brought back to the Yorkshire spa town after a 100 year hiatus. Using only the finest ingredients, sourced from all over the world, Ilkley are passionate about continuing the British Craft Ale Revolution! Their beers are steeped in Yorkshire tradition but are influenced by the flavours from around the world.
The famous ‘Mary Jane’ has won plaudits and awards regionally and nationally, and was chosen this year as one of ten beers to represent the UK at the American Craft Brewers Conference in San Diego, whilst new addition Siberia, a Rhubarb Saison has been selected at this year’s GBBF. Ilkely brew the beer in the same manner in which it should be drunk; with passion, patience and most importantly, in a happy (and hoppy) state of mind!
